Requirements :

  • An MBChB qualification with the HPCSA registration as a medical practitioner. A minimum of five years’ appropriate experience as a Medical Officer after registration with the HPCSA as an independent medical practitioner of which three years are in the public sector. A post graduate diploma and or degree in Health Management is an added advantage and managerial experience in the public sector is strongly recommended.

Duties :

  • Oversee the daily operations within the clinical services. Conduct frequent hospital and interdepartmental visits, identify and mitigate any challenges that hamper service delivery in the hospital. Take ward rounds regularly as prescribed and required, be well versed with clinical matters. Attend Clinical Department Committee meetings and actively engage with the healthcare teams. Contribute meaningfully to patient safety and quality healthcare establishment. Analyse the performance indicators and manage the trends in the hospital to ensure efficient service delivery. Be a critical player in compliance with the Ideal Hospital Frameworks and compliance as per the Office of Health Standards Compliance. Prepare Steve Biko Academic Hospital to be accredit for NHI.
